摘要:基于Web的通用辅助教学系统采用了Web站点自动生成技术,可以帮助非计算机专业教师快速生成个性化的Web教学站点,使其利用Internet完成辅助教学。每个教师只需注册个人信息,即可生成自己的动态Web教学站点,而无须掌握任何构建Web站点的专业知识。系统采用了层次化设计结构,在生成的Web站点中教师可方便地配置Web平台的结构及版式,管理教学资料,设置与学生的在线交流,设置在线考试等操作。
关键词:Web;通用教学系统;辅助教学;站点自动生成
Abstract: Based on common Web-assisted teaching system using automatic generation technology Web site to help non-professional teachers fast computer generated personalized teaching Web site to complete the use of Internet-aided instruction. Each teacher can register personal information, you can generate its own dynamic teaching Web site, without having to build a Web site have any expertise. System-level design of the structure, generated in the Web site of teachers can be easily configured Web platform structure and layout, management, teaching, and students set up an online exchange, set up on-line test, and other operations.
Key words: Web; general education system; teaching aids; site automatically
1 引言
随着Internet的发展,尤其是Web技术的普及,对于计算机专业的教师而言,构建自己的Web教学站点辅助正常的教学活动已经成为较普遍的事实,但是对于非计算机专业的教师想要拥有一个自己的辅助教学平台,并方便的进行维护和更新,还是有一定困难的,毕竟“术业有专攻”。因此,开发一套适合非计算机专业教师的基于Web的通用辅助教学系统就尤其显得重要。
本系统的设计,以通用性为出发点,能使任何非计算机专业的教师都可以很方便、快速地建立自己个性化的教学辅助平台,而不需要掌握任何专业的构建Web站点的知识,仅仅掌握办公软件、Web浏览器的基本操作方法即可;同时教师还可利用系统提供的功能模块,很方便的更新及维护自己的教学平台。
2 系统总体分析与设计
通用辅助教学系统的主要用户有:教师(主要是非计算机专业类教师)、学生和系统管理员。系统设计的主要目标是:教师可以根据自己的需要简捷、快速的生成具备课件展示、在线考试、习题自测、多人讨论等功能的个人化的教学站点;学生可以登录某教师的教学站点,方便地进行自主学习或参加在线考试、参与多人讨论等;管理员通过管理和维护通用辅助教学系统,达到保证其稳定运行的目的。
通用辅助教学系统的总体结构如图1所示:
3.1 管理员模块
该模块的主要包括:“教师信息管理”、“系统模板配置”、“系统管理/维护”等子模块。
(1)“教师信息管理”子模块,包括审核教师注册信息,管理和维护教师基本信息。
(2)“站点模板配置”子模块,管理构成辅助教学站点的各种模板,包括:网站版式模板、题库管理模板、在线考试及考评模板、学生信息管理模板。
(3)“系统管理与维护”子模块,使系统管理员方便地管理和维护通用辅助教学系统。
3.2 教师管理模块
教师管理模块逻辑结构如图2所示。
(1)“教师注册/登录”子模块,教师向服务器请求注册/登录,并经由“信息认证单元”处理通过后,则由“站点生成单元”从“系统模板库”中提取各种模板信息,从而自动产生该教师的个性化辅助教学站点的基本框架。
信息认证单元:教师根据系统管理员发放的帐户进行注册,信息认证单元将注册信息与教师信息数据库中设定的信息匹配,匹配成功后发送消息给“站点生成单元”,将工作转交给该单元处理。
站点生成单元:该模块完成建立数据库,自动生成网站代码功能。教师注册通过认证后进入该模块的主页,该主页是供教师选择自己网站组成部分的页面,主要是网站的版式选择,要建立的试题库个数及名称,是否设置讨论区等,也可以默认设置(没有试题库)。这是本系统的核心部分,主要采用.NET技术实现。
[8]电大学习网.免费论文网[EB/OL]. /d/file/p/2024/0424/fontbr />
系统模板库:包括系统自己提供的十几种网页页面版式和页面关系信息,题库框架(空题库),在线考试管理模块(完整的),学生信息库框架,论坛信息库。教师申请将从这里得到自己网站的雏形,之后,按照页面提示填充必要的信息资料。
(2)“站点版式管理”子模块,通用辅助教学系统提供了多种站点样式模板供用户选择,教师可通过“版式选择单元”来选择自己喜爱的站点版式,当然也可根据自己的要求利用“版式编辑单元”定制站点版式风格。
(3)“课程资料管理”子模块,教师既可以利用“在线编辑单元”,在线编辑相关课程的基本信息,也可离线制作CAI课件,然后通过“资料传输单元”将其上传至辅助教学站点的虚拟目录下,其中支持PPT、DOC、PDF、HTML等常用文档的上传。
(4)“在线考试管理”子模块,教师可以利用“题库管理单元”管理试题库,利用“自动抽题单元”,教师可设置题目类型、数目及难度系数等参数,由系统自动随机生成试卷及相应的标准答案。学生答题完毕则“在线评分单元”自动评测出考生成绩。利用“考务管理单元”教师可安排考试时长、发布考务信息、记录考试过程中违纪情况等。最后通过“成绩分析单元”教师可分析学生的知识掌握情况。
(5)“学生信息管理”子模块,教师可利用“注册审核单元”审核学生的注册信息,利用“信息管理单元”来管理已注册学生的基本信息。
(6)“讨论区管理”子模块,教师可利用“帖子管理单元”和“账号管理单元”来处理总论坛中自己版面中的帖子及学生账号。
3.3 学生访问模块
学生访问模块逻辑结构如图3所示
(1)“学生注册/登录”子模块,学生申请注册,经“信息认证单元”审核其信息后,可登录到教师的辅助教学站点。
(2)然后,通过子模块“课程信息访问”、“题目自测访问”、“在线考试访问”及“讨论区访问”,学生可浏览教师提供的课程基本信息、CAI教学课件等内容,也可根据自己学习的内容自测,还可以还可参加教师组织的在线考试,最后可在论坛中同教师或其它同学讨论问题。
4 结束语
基于Web的通用辅助教学系统是一个高效、实用的网站自动生成系统,为高校教师,尤其是非计算机专业教师提供了一种构建个性化教学辅助平台的快速、简便的方法,从而为高校中普遍存在的教学辅助问题提供了较为可行的解决方案。
参考文献
1 Tom Myers,Alexander Nakhimovsky,Professional Java XML Programming with Servlers and JSP,WroxPress ,2001
2 王国荣 Active.Server.Pages&数据库 人民邮电出版社 2000
3 谢欣,王韬 .一种支持动态网站生成的模型与系统 .计算机应用研究. 2004
4 王涛,陈怀义. 基于WEB的远程教学平台的设计与实现.计算机应用研究. 2003
5 甘早斌,陈传波,裴先登.基于web的软件需求管理系统研究.计算机应用研究 .2003
[8]电大学习网.免费论文网[EB/OL]. /d/file/p/2024/0424/fontbr />
相关文章:
浅谈司法赔偿决定程序的步骤04-26
刑事附带民事诉讼监督薄弱的原因分析04-26
警惕易出现恶意诉讼的两种情形04-26
白俄罗斯检察制度的发展04-26
台湾地区消费者团体诉讼制度评析04-26
澳大利亚行政优劣性审查制度(上)04-26
同类型简易程序案件宜并案起诉审判04-26
刑事辩护制度的完善与落实04-26
排除合理怀疑证明标准的实践应用04-26
自由与权力:近代英国刑事私诉与公诉之争04-26